Web10 jun. 2024 · However, in general, a 700mb CD can hold around 80 minutes of audio, or around 10 songs at an average bit rate. If you want to fit more songs on a CD, you can reduce the bit rate of the songs. This will lower the quality of the audio, but it will allow you to fit more songs on the disc. Alternatively, you can split up the songs into multiple discs. WebRip CDs. When you rip music from a CD, you're copying songs from an audio CD to your PC. During the ripping process, the Player compresses each song and stores it on your drive as a Windows Media Audio (WMA), WAV, or MP3 file. Ripped files are automatically saved to the Music folder, but you can change the location using the options on the Rip ... Web3 mei 2024 · The real limit for CDs started at 72 minutes, not 74 minutes, since this was the maximum length of the U-Matic videotapes which were used for audio masters.
